Output dbd68bae78be7bb28a7e653b897bba7dc51620d5b74a0830104873e01df32390:1

value
336808
script pubkey
OP_0 OP_PUSHBYTES_20 5e5cd5e01a5810c17f93d03d7eeb8d473a39a866
address
bc1qtewdtcq6tqgvzlun6q7ha6udguarn2rxye2q6d
transaction
dbd68bae78be7bb28a7e653b897bba7dc51620d5b74a0830104873e01df32390
confirmations
89374
spent
true